05/05/2017 - Winners all round!

Guild members victorious at UK Coach Awards

 Members of the Guild of British Coach Operators were recognised for their quality service at the UK Coach Awards on May 4th, winning a series of prestigious awards including the star title:

 Top UK Coach Operator – Maynes Coaches of Buckie and runner-up The Kings Ferry

 Top UK Coach operator – medium sized fleets:  Maynes Coaches first, with Reays Coaches as runner-up

 Top UK Coach operator – large fleets:  The Kings Ferry, with a bronze award to York Pullman

 And in the people awards, Guild members were again recognised:

 Top UK Coach Touring Driver - Adrian Waine - Pulhams Coaches

Unsung Heroes Award - Joan Johnson - Johnsons Coaches

Young Coach Industry Professional - Richard Johnson

 Meanwhile, Galloway Travel won the bronze award in the Coach Marketing category.

 Guild Administrative Director said “These awards demonstrate the exemplary standards that Guild members achieve and we offer congratulations to all the winners”.
